An Angel Speaks
by Janet Owenby
copyright 06-25-2003


Age Rating: 13 to 127

 
From my mothers arms cast aside
and sent to heaven to reside.
Single tear lingers in my eye,
and my mind still questions, "Why?"

I ask my mother down below,
where is the love you could not show.
You did not hear me when I cried,
as you left me lying outside.

On the steps of a cheap motel,
you sold your mortal soul to hell.
Left behind a bundle to weep,
and laid your weary head to sleep.

Does the baby you left behind,
still weigh upon your troubled mind.
Do you still hear my cries at night.
and wish you could make it all right.

I am happy up here above,
because I have the angel's love.
I miss my mother down below,
and all the love she could not show.
